首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用es6在Angular 2中找到地图数据类型的代码示例?

在Angular 2中使用ES6语法来找到地图数据类型的代码示例如下:

首先,确保你已经安装了Angular CLI,并创建了一个新的Angular项目。

  1. 在项目的根目录下,创建一个新的组件文件,比如map.component.ts
  2. 打开map.component.ts文件,并导入所需的模块和依赖项:
代码语言:javascript
复制
import { Component } from '@angular/core';
import { MapService } from './map.service';
  1. 创建一个名为MapComponent的组件类,并使用ES6的箭头函数来定义组件的属性和方法:
代码语言:javascript
复制
@Component({
  selector: 'app-map',
  templateUrl: './map.component.html',
  styleUrls: ['./map.component.css']
})
export class MapComponent {
  constructor(private mapService: MapService) {}

  // 使用ES6箭头函数定义一个方法,用于获取地图数据类型
  getMapDataTypes = () => {
    // 调用地图服务的方法来获取地图数据类型
    const mapDataTypes = this.mapService.getMapDataTypes();

    // 打印地图数据类型
    console.log(mapDataTypes);
  }
}
  1. 创建一个名为MapService的服务类,用于处理地图相关的逻辑和数据:
代码语言:javascript
复制
import { Injectable } from '@angular/core';

@Injectable()
export class MapService {
  // 使用ES6的类属性初始化器定义地图数据类型
  mapDataTypes = ['地图类型1', '地图类型2', '地图类型3'];

  // 使用ES6的箭头函数定义一个方法,用于获取地图数据类型
  getMapDataTypes = () => {
    return this.mapDataTypes;
  }
}
  1. 在组件的模板文件map.component.html中,添加一个按钮来触发获取地图数据类型的方法:
代码语言:html
复制
<button (click)="getMapDataTypes()">获取地图数据类型</button>

以上代码示例中,我们使用ES6的箭头函数来定义组件的方法和服务的方法,使用ES6的类属性初始化器来定义地图数据类型。通过调用地图服务的方法,我们可以获取到地图数据类型并在控制台中打印出来。

请注意,以上代码示例中的MapService是一个示例服务,你可以根据实际需求来替换为你自己的地图服务。

推荐的腾讯云相关产品和产品介绍链接地址:

相关搜索:在angular2中完成的D3美国地图示例在Angular2中使用Observable的谷歌地图API如何使用带外部IdentityServer的OAuth2保护Angular代码如何使用Java在Selenium中找到以下HTML代码中的WebElement?在Android Studio中,导入tensorflow lite模型后,如何使用生成的示例代码?如何使用angular 2在ionic 2框架中返回从http请求中收到的http请求结果。我的代码如下如何使用python在selenium webdriver中找到2秒内显示和隐藏的元素?Angular 2如何在组件中使用我在html中获得的数据如何使用systemJS在Angular 2中捆绑我的单元测试脚本?在Angular 2中,如何在运行时使用不同的路由?如何使用angular2在when数组中获取数据为空的消息如何删除在使用angular 2动画时自动添加的ng-tns类如何安装jQuery类型(为了在Angular 2组件中使用它的函数)?如何使用语义界面在angular2的选项标签的值属性中使用object.value如何使用angular在chartjs (ng2charts )中增加图例和图表之间的间距如何根据用户的操作使用*ngIf angular 2在文本区或<p>中渲染数据?我如何让源地图在使用了webpack和angular5的jhipster应用程序的chrome中工作?在Angular (使用angularfire2和typescript)中,当使用firestore时,如何获取抛出错误的类型?在调试使用ngrx的Angular应用程序时,我如何找到调度给定操作的代码行?如何解决在angular应用程序中使用和Angular材质时的$event问题以及一些定制它的代码
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券